Common Welding Certifications

While the American Welding Society’s basic CW certificate paves the way for almost all positions, specific industries mandate a certain certification. Some of the most-common of these appear below.

  • ASME Certification for those who work on boiler and pressurized containers
  • CW Credentials to become a Certified Welder
  • API Certification for those who deal with pipelines in the oil and gas field
  • SCWI and CWI Certifications for Welding Inspectors and Senior Welding Inspectors

Career and Earnings

Welder Jobs and Growth Outlook for Arkansas

For prospective welders, the employment outlook is one of the brightest of any occupation in Arkansas. The expected growth through 2022 in brand-new welder jobs is growing at a fantastic pace annually, which breaks down to a growth that is much faster than the average of all vocations. The following graphic features employment and earnings forecasts for professional welders in Arkansas through the end of the decade.

Arkansas Employment
2012 2022 Change Annual Job Openings
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ers 5,150 5,500 7% 160
Arkansas Annual Salary
Low Median High
Welders,
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ers
$24,800 $33,900 $46,600

Source: O*Net Online

Before you enroll in a school, you need to verify that the welding specialist training course is currently certified by the AWS. A number of other topics which you may need to consider aside from recognition status are:

  • Find schools that fulfill AWS SENSE standards
  • Be certain the institution teaches on equipment that suits field guidelines
  • Learn if the institution gives financial assistance
  • Ensure that the school’s program offers classes in SMAW, GMAW, GTAW and pipe welding
